IntelliDraw 2.0 for Windows Import and Export Filters Notes -------------------- IntelliDraw 2.0 for Windows includes many import and export file formats. Some of these formats are always available. Others may be added by adding the appropriate filters to the ALDUS\USENGLISH\FILTERS directory. IntelliDraw 2.0 ships with many filters already included. In the future, as more filters become available, you may place filters into this directory to improve your import and export capabilities. In addition, if you have no use for importing or exporting a specific file format, you may remove the corresponding filter. AutoCAD (ADI) adiimp.flt Adobe Illustrator ai_imp.flt Scrapbook Art artimp.flt CorelDRAW! 3.0 File cdr_imp.flt CGM Graphics cgm_imp.flt Excel 3.0 - 4.0 (chart) charimp.flt Micrografx Designer drw_imp.flt AutoCAD (DXF) dxfimp.flt GEM Graphics gemimp.flt HPGL hpglimp.flt Lotus Graphics lotusimp.flt Kodak Photo CD pcdimp.flt PC Paintbrush pcximp.flt Macintosh PICT pictimp.flt Table Editor 2.1 teimp.flt Tektronix Plot-10 tekimp.flt Time Stamp timeimp.flt TWAIN Image Acquisition twainimp.flt VideoShow Graphics vidshimp.flt Word Perfect Graphics wpgimp.flt Note: Although IntelliDraw 2.0 provides the capability to export files to both text and binary DXF file formats, IntelliDraw only imports DXF text format files. Note: IntelliDraw provides the capability to import Micrografx Designer .drw files. Although Micrografx Draw files have the same .drw extension, the file format is different and not supported. To import Micrografx Draw files, save these files in a file format listed above. Export Filters -------------------- Default -------------------- These filters are always available. Adobe Illustrator 1.1, 88 ai_exp.imp ANSI CGM cgm_exp.imp AutoCAD DXF dxf_exp.imp IBM PIF pif_exp.imp TWAIN Import -------------------- The TWAIN Import capability allows you to import TIFF files without leaving IntelliDraw to create the scanned image. 1. Make sure your image-acquisition device is ready to create an image. 2. Choose "Import..." from the File menu. 3. In the "Import" dialog box, locate the data-source file for your image source, and click "OK." The data-source file lets you operate your device from within IntelliDraw. The data-source file has a DS extension. You may find the file in the TWAIN subdirectory of the Windows directory or in a subdirectory of that directory. For more information, see you device documentation. 4. Specify a name, location, and other available options for the image, and then click "OK." 5. In the dialog box that opens, specify options according to your device documentation. The click the button that creates the TIFF image. The name of the button carries with the device; in most cases it is an "OK," "Scan," or "Acquire" button. If your device requires physical operation (a hand scanner, for example) it is ready for you to begin creating the image at this point. Otherwise, the image software acquires the image and saves it to your had drive. IntelliDraw then imports this TIFF image and places it into the active document window.
